Definition

A field area refers to the geographic expanse where oil or gas reservoirs are located. These reservoirs contain accumulations of hydrocarbons beneath the Earth's surface. Field areas are defined by geological studies and exploration results, which delineate the boundaries of resource deposits. Sizes can range from a few square miles to extensive regions. Understanding the field area is essential for planning exploration and production activities.

In technical terms, a field area's definition establishes the scope for exploration and drilling strategies. It enables companies to estimate the volume of recoverable hydrocarbons, impacting decisions on investment and resource allocation. This understanding can influence which extraction methods are suitable and economically viable.

Field areas are used across various phases of oil and gas operations, from initial prospecting to development and production. They are critical in both onshore and offshore oil and gas development.

In simple terms, a field area is the specific region where oil or gas is found and will be extracted.

Significance in Energy & Investing

Field areas are fundamental components of the oil and gas industry. They determine the locations where exploration and production activities occur. This affects not only where energy companies can operate but also influences the logistics of equipment deployment and workforce assignment. Key assets like drilling rigs, pump stations, and pipelines are positioned according to the field area's dimensions and resource distribution.

The operational impact of field areas is profound. They dictate the accessibility of resources, influencing production costs and efficiencies. For example, remote field areas may require substantial infrastructure investment, including roads and power supplies, increasing project costs. Conversely, field areas near existing facilities may benefit from reduced operational expenses.

Regulatory considerations are also noteworthy. In the United States, field areas can be subject to oversight by agencies like the Bureau of Land Management (BLM) for land-based operations or the Bureau of Ocean Energy Management (BOEM) for offshore areas. A real-world example is the Bakken Formation in North Dakota, a productive field area where advancements in hydraulic fracturing have significantly altered production strategies and economics.

Implications for Investors

For investors, understanding a field area is crucial for assessing potential returns. Field areas influence revenue through their impact on resource availability and production costs. Profitable investments often hinge on efficient resource extraction from well-chosen field areas, affecting cash flow and company valuation.

In conducting due diligence, public market investors should examine whether a company's field area locations align with efficient production and cost-effective extraction techniques. Regulatory filings, engineering reports, and environmental assessments provide vital information to evaluate a field area's potential and the company's strategic positioning.

For direct investors in royalties or mineral rights, field areas dictate the volume and duration of exploitable resources, directly affecting cash distributions. These investors should scrutinize lease terms and operational costs related to specific field areas.

A common misconception is that all field areas are equally profitable. In reality, variations in geology, infrastructure, and regulatory environments greatly affect economic performance. Ignoring these distinctions can lead to misguided investment strategies.

Investors should be wary of field areas with aging infrastructure or high maintenance costs, as these can undermine profitability. Additionally, field areas that face frequent regulatory hurdles might lead to increased uncertainty and risk in investment outcomes.
